Haley & Aldrich is seeking a motivated Client Account Manager to join our team. This position can be based out of our Richmond, VA office or remote .

The ideal candidate brings significant consulting experience and client relationships, to provide leadership, strategic direction, and cutting-edge technical support to grow H&A’s business with our Manufacturing clients.

Expectations will also include cross-selling to support integrated growth in other industry sectors we serve.

As a senior leader, you will be accountable for successfully developing, managing, and consulting on a variety of environmental site characterization, remediation, compliance, and sustainability management projects.

An additional focal point of the role is to build a sustainable business, while networking with H&A’s national professional team to share best practices across the industries we serve in energy, infrastructure, real estate, and mining.

This is a shareholder-track opportunity for a senior-level professional looking to advance their career to the next level with a national professional services and consulting leader.

DUTIES / RESPONSIBILITIES

The successful candidate will :

  • Develop and implement strategic business / action plan, provide leadership, and deliver financial results to grow Haley & Aldrich’s Environmental business.
  • Contribute to expanding H&A’s services by. identifying and developing new opportunities, preparing effective technical proposals, and actively leading the development of new business with new and existing clients.
  • Capitalize on existing client relationships to expand H&A’s profile and market share through exceptional technical delivery and program & project management.
  • Direct and develop complex, multi-discipline projects with multi-person project teams. Oversee multiple projects within scope / budget / schedule expectations and ensure quality standards on project deliverables.
  • Provide leadership in managing staff performance, recruiting & retention, and mentoring personnel for overall success of practice team.
  • Develop a working understanding of H&A’s other consulting practice areas and actively support marketing other, additional services to existing clients.

SKILLS / EXPERIENCE

  • BS in engineering, geology, science, or related discipline; MS degree and professional registration preferred.
  • 15+ years of relevant professional services consulting experience.
  • Proven client development experience for large programs / contracts and client relationships supported by repeat business, including established contacts in the Manufacturing sector.
  • Consistent track record, including successfully winning and managing large and strategic projects.
  • Excellent writing, communication, strategic thinking, and people skills.
  • Advanced knowledge of the local regulatory landscape and proven negotiation skills with federal, state and local regulators and funders.
  • Recognized technical expertise by the marketplace.

Haley & Aldrich, Inc. is committed to delivering the value our clients need from their capital, operations, and environmental projects.

Our one-team approach allows us to draw from our 900 engineers, scientists, and constructors in more than 35 offices for creative collaboration and expert perspectives.

Since our founding in 1957, we have had one goal in all we do : deliver long-term value efficiently, no matter how straightforward or complex the challenge.
